Materials That Work in Michigan

Some roofs don’t belong here. Tile? Forget it. It cracks in the cold. What works? Asphalt shingles for homes, metal for toughness, and advanced membranes for commercial roofs. Roofing contractors in Michigan recommend what lasts, not what’s trendy. Commercial roofing contractors Michigan stick with what they know handles snow, rain, and the freeze-thaw grind.

How often should I get my roof inspected?
Twice a year is the rule of thumb. Spring and fall. Before winter hits hard and after the snow melts.

What’s the best roofing material for Michigan weather?
Asphalt shingles and metal are reliable for homes. For businesses, flat roofing systems like TPO or EPDM handle the climate best.
